New patch:


>From d2679859651aeee2dffda01545e6c62ae3c185d1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: Mergen Imeev <imeevma at gmail.com>
Date: Mon, 16 Mar 2020 15:12:37 +0300
Subject: [PATCH] sql: fix CAST() from STRING to INTEGER

Prior to this patch, STRING, which contains the DOUBLE value,
could be cast to INTEGER. This was done by converting STRING to
DOUBLE and then converting this DOUBLE value to INTEGER. This may
affect the accuracy of CAST(), so it was forbidden.

Before patch:
box.execute("SELECT CAST('111.1' as INTEGER);")
Result: 111

After patch:
box.execute("SELECT CAST('1.1' as INTEGER);")
Result: 'Type mismatch: can not convert 1.1 to integer'

box.execute("SELECT CAST('1.0' as INTEGER);")
Result: 'Type mismatch: can not convert 1.0 to integer'

box.execute("SELECT CAST('1.' as INTEGER);")
Result: 'Type mismatch: can not convert 1. to integer'

diff --git a/src/box/sql/vdbemem.c b/src/box/sql/vdbemem.c
index aad030d..de1d9c3 100644
--- a/src/box/sql/vdbemem.c
+++ b/src/box/sql/vdbemem.c
@@ -696,7 +696,7 @@ sqlVdbeMemCast(Mem * pMem, enum field_type type)
 		return -1;
 	case FIELD_TYPE_INTEGER:
 	case FIELD_TYPE_UNSIGNED:
-		if ((pMem->flags & MEM_Blob) != 0) {
+		if ((pMem->flags & (MEM_Blob | MEM_Str)) != 0) {
 			bool is_neg;
 			int64_t val;
 			if (sql_atoi64(pMem->z, &val, &is_neg, pMem->n) != 0)
@@ -711,8 +711,20 @@ sqlVdbeMemCast(Mem * pMem, enum field_type type)
 			MemSetTypeFlag(pMem, MEM_UInt);
 			return 0;
 		}
-		if (sqlVdbeMemIntegerify(pMem) != 0)
+		if ((pMem->flags & MEM_Real) != 0) {
+			double d;
+			if (sqlVdbeRealValue(pMem, &d) != 0)
+				return -1;
+			if (d < INT64_MAX && d >= INT64_MIN) {
+				mem_set_int(pMem, d, d <= -1);
+				return 0;
+			}
+			if (d >= INT64_MAX && d < UINT64_MAX) {
+				mem_set_u64(pMem, d);
+				return 0;
+			}
 			return -1;
+		}
 		if (type == FIELD_TYPE_UNSIGNED &&
 		    (pMem->flags & MEM_UInt) == 0)
 			return -1;
